Given the following dependent system of equations Ax + By = C Dx + Ey = F where A, B, C, D, E, and F are non-zero Real Numbers, which of the following choice(s) would be an accurate representation of the solution set? For each choice explain why it does or why it does not represent the correct solution set. a) {(x,y)l Ax+By=C} b) (a, b) c) {}, the Empty Set d) {(x,y)l Dx+Ey=F}

{(x,y)l Ax+By=C} and {(x,y)l Dx+Ey=F} mean that any value of x and y make the system true, meaning the equations represent the same line and the system is dependent. (a, b) means that (a,b) is the only point that works for the system and the system is independent, and the lines intersect once. {}, the Empty Set means there is no solution to the system, it is inconsistent, and the lines are parallel.
